Presentation of the program

During this activity, the volunteer will offer support and empowerment services to Unaccompanied Minors and will complement and flourish the services already offered to them by the staff of the Semi-Autonomous Living Units run by KEAN in Athens, such as daily tasks and workshops on budgeting, housekeeping, nutrition and health, mobility in the city etc. to facilitate their semi- independent living and slowly prepare them for their “exit” to a completely independent life. KEAN also aims to protect and empower the UAMs, to safeguard their fundamental rights and to promote their smooth inclusion into the local society. The activity will offer you the opportunity to support a particularly vulnerable social group, to contribute to their social inclusion and empowerment, and to sensitize other people. Our intention is UAMs to see volunteers as friends and together to create an international pals’ team in which everyone is equal and together will bring social change.

About the accommodation

KEAN is responsible for fully covering the cost of your accommodation. The volunteer will stay in a shared fully equipped apartment in the center of the city of Athens which meets the required standards of hygiene and safety and has all the necessary equipment (home appliances, furniture, heating, household appliances, sheets, blankets etc.), it provides easy access to the public transportation and has access to the Internet, in order to promote and facilitate the communication of the volunteer with both their family and our organization.

About the leisure

You will hold meetings with the KEAN staff and your supervisor for monitoring the implemented interventions and you will get all the needed training on activity’s ethical, no harm codes and on sensitive issues when working with vulnerable people and guidance for the completion of activities including (depending on your interests and skills) such as music, theatrical, cultural and educational workshops, exhibitions, events and excursions.The final aim of all the activities is to empower both the beneficiaries and the volunteers and to create a social impact in local and European society.
